Square Just like … A chargeback, also referred to as a payment dispute, occurs when a cardholder questions a transaction and asks their card-issuing bank to reverse it. The ability to dispute a payment is meant to protect consumers from unauthorized transactions, but it can mean big headaches for businesses, especially when … See more There are a few typical culprits behind payment disputes. Fortunately, there are systems and processes you can put in place to prevent them. See more In what is known as the “liability shift,”, on October 1, 2015, the credit card industry changed how banks and processing networks handled … See more Generally speaking, the chargeback process can differ between payment processors, and it traditionally takes between 60–90 days to resolve.
